Historical Context of Stablecoins

The evolution of stablecoins within the broader landscape of digital currencies can be traced back to the aftermath of the 2008 financial crisis.

As traditional financial systems faced scrutiny and trust eroded in centralized institutions, the concept of decentralized and digitized forms of money gained traction. Bitcoin, introduced in 2009, laid the foundation for the exploration of cryptocurrencies but faced inherent volatility, hindering its adoption as a stable medium of exchange.

Recognizing the need for a more stable and predictable digital asset, stablecoins began to emerge around 2014, aiming to address the price volatility inherent in cryptocurrencies like Bitcoin.

Tether (USDT), one of the first stablecoins, pegged its value to the US dollar, providing users with a more reliable store of value and facilitating seamless transitions between the crypto and fiat worlds.

The historical context of stablecoins also includes the rapid expansion of the decentralized finance (DeFi) ecosystem in the mid-2010s.

This surge in decentralized applications and smart contract platforms contributed to the proliferation of stablecoins, playing a crucial role in lending, borrowing, and other financial services within the decentralized space.

However, this period of innovation was accompanied by regulatory uncertainty and concerns. Accustomed to traditional financial models, regulatory bodies grappled with classifying and overseeing these new digital assets.

Initial regulatory responses were often reactive, reflecting the need for a more nuanced understanding of the risks and benefits associated with stablecoins.

As the use of stablecoins gained momentum, regulators worldwide began to scrutinize their implications on financial stability, consumer protection, and the broader economy.

This historical context serves as a backdrop to the current state of stablecoin regulation, illustrating the iterative process through which regulators and the industry have navigated the complexities of this innovative financial instrument.

United States

  • SEC and CFTC Involvement: The U.S. Securities and Exchange Commission (SEC) and the Commodity Futures Trading Commission (CFTC) have regulated stablecoins. The SEC focuses on securities aspects, while the CFTC addresses commodity-related issues.
  • Legislative Developments: The proposed Stablecoin Tethering and Bank Licensing Enforcement (STABLE) Act has sparked debates, suggesting a potential framework for stablecoin regulation and the requirement for banking licenses.

European Union

  • ECB’s Stance: The European Central Bank (ECB) has expressed interest in regulating stablecoins, recognizing their impact on the financial system.
  • MiCA Regulation: The proposed Regulation on Markets in Crypto Assets (MiCA) aims to establish a comprehensive regulatory framework for digital assets, including stablecoins, within the EU.

Asia-Pacific Region

  • Regulatory Approaches: Countries like China, Japan, and South Korea have adopted varying approaches to stablecoin regulation, with China emphasizing its digital yuan and Japan promoting a licensing system for stablecoin issuers.
  • Southeast Asian Perspectives: Southeast Asian nations are navigating diverse regulatory paths, with some embracing innovation and others cautious about potential risks.

Other Regions

  • Middle East: Some Middle Eastern countries are exploring regulatory frameworks for stablecoins, considering their potential role in enhancing cross-border transactions.
  • Africa: African nations are exploring the benefits and risks of stablecoins, with some advocating for regulatory clarity to harness the positive aspects of digital currencies.
  • South America: Regulatory developments in South America vary, with some countries examining stablecoins within the broader context of digital currencies.

Systemic Risks

  • Market Liquidity: The potential for rapid and substantial redemptions of stablecoins could strain market liquidity, raising concerns about the stability of the broader financial system.
  • Dependence on Underlying Assets: Stability is contingent on the backing assets. If these are illiquid or questionable, they could pose systemic risks.

Consumer Protection

  • Transparency and Disclosure: Inadequate disclosure of the reserves backing stablecoins may expose consumers to risks. Lack of transparency regarding the issuer’s financial health can undermine consumer trust.
  • Operational Risks: Issues such as smart contract vulnerabilities, technical glitches, or cyber-attacks could impact users’ funds and erode confidence in stablecoin platforms.

Money Laundering and Terrorism Financing

  • Regulatory Compliance: Ensuring stablecoin platforms comply with anti-money laundering (AML) and combating the financing of terrorism (CFT) regulations is challenging due to the pseudonymous nature of blockchain transactions.
  • Cross-Border Transactions: The borderless nature of stablecoins may facilitate cross-border illicit financial activities, necessitating enhanced international cooperation among regulators.

Market Integrity

  • Price Manipulation: Stablecoins are vulnerable to market manipulation, particularly those tied to a basket of assets. Ensuring market integrity becomes complex as stablecoin markets interact with traditional financial markets.
  • Regulatory Arbitrage: Differing regulatory approaches across jurisdictions may lead to regulatory arbitrage, where issuers choose jurisdictions with lax regulations, creating challenges for effective oversight.

Lack of Regulatory Clarity

  • Uncertain Classification: Regulatory bodies face challenges in classifying stablecoins, leading to a lack of clarity regarding the applicable regulatory frameworks.
  • Evolution of Technology: Rapid technological advancements, such as integrating smart contracts, challenge regulators to adapt frameworks to evolving functionalities.

Central Bank Digital Currencies (CBDCs) and their Impact

  • Emergence of CBDCs: The development and potential widespread adoption of Central Bank Digital Currencies by various countries introduce a new dynamic to the stablecoin landscape. Regulatory authorities are navigating the implications of CBDCs on stablecoin usage and their integration into the broader financial system.
  • Interplay with Stablecoins: Regulators are considering how CBDCs and stablecoins can coexist, compete, or complement each other, necessitating adaptability in regulatory frameworks to accommodate diverse forms of digital currencies.

Smart Contracts and Regulatory Challenges

  • Complexities of Smart Contracts: The integration of smart contracts in stablecoin platforms introduces complexities for regulators. Ensuring the enforceability of contractual agreements, addressing vulnerabilities, and managing the decentralized nature of smart contract execution require regulatory adaptation.
  • Legal Recognition: Regulatory authorities are exploring ways to recognize and enforce smart contracts legally, considering their role in governing stablecoin transactions and automated financial processes.

DeFi Ecosystem and Stablecoins

  • Rise of DeFi Platforms: The rapid growth of decentralized finance (DeFi) platforms, where stablecoins often serve as a fundamental component, poses regulatory challenges. Regulators are adapting to the decentralized nature of these platforms, exploring ways to ensure compliance while fostering innovation.
  • Liquidity Protocols and Governance Tokens: The introduction of liquidity protocols and governance tokens in the DeFi space adds layers of complexity, requiring regulators to stay abreast of evolving technologies and adapt regulatory frameworks accordingly.

Cross-Border Transactions and Regulatory Harmonization

  • International Collaboration: Regulators are recognizing the cross-border nature of stablecoin transactions and the need for international collaboration. Efforts to harmonize regulatory approaches across jurisdictions are underway to address challenges related to jurisdictional arbitrage and ensure effective oversight.

Privacy-Enhancing Technologies

  • Privacy Concerns: Integrating privacy-enhancing technologies, such as zero-knowledge proofs and privacy coins, in stablecoin platforms raises concerns for regulators. Striking a balance between privacy considerations and regulatory requirements remains a key challenge.
